Circle of John Closterman (1660-1711) German. Portrait of Heneage Knatchbull (b.1670), Oil on Canvas, Inscribed on a label verso, painted oval, in a Fine Gilt Carved Wood Frame, 30" x 25" (76.2 x 63.5cm). Provenance: By descent through the Knatchbull family to The 2nd Countess Mountbatten of Burma, Newhouse Mersham. Heneage Knatchbull was the second son of Sir Thomas Knatchbull, 3rd Bt. and his wife Mary, daughter of Sir Edward Dering Bt. His father had served as Secretary to Lord Chancellor Heneage Finch, after whom he was named
